Anatolian shepherd dog

The Anatolian Shepherd Dog, also known as the Anatolian Shepherd Dog, is an impressive breed of dog that originated in the Anatolian region of Turkey. These dogs were originally bred to protect flocks of sheep and goats from predators and are known for their intelligence, loyalty and courageous nature. With a strong, muscular build and a short to medium-length coat that varies in hue from fawn to gray, he exudes both strength and elegance. His watchful eye and independent nature make him an efficient guardian, while his bond with his family gives him the status of a loving companion. Despite his size and strength, the Anatolian Shepherd Dog exhibits an even temperament as long as he is properly socialized and trained.

Kangal

Another pride of Anatolia, often confused with the Anatolian Shepherd Dog, but with its own unique characteristics. The Kangal is known for its protective instincts and unwavering loyalty. Its distinctive black mask and dense sand-colored coat make it unmistakable. In the villages of Anatolia, he is often prized as a first-class guardian whose courage and determination keep predators and intruders alike at bay.

Akbash

A white guardian that is at home in the Anatolian mountains. This elegant yet sturdy dog is often described as gentle and calm. Its snow-white coat provides not only beauty, but also practical camouflage in the snowy regions where it often works.

Catalburun

The Catalburun is one of the rarest and most unique dog breeds in the world and finds its origin in Turkey. What makes this dog particularly interesting and recognizable is its unusual double-barreled nose - a feature observed in only a few dog breeds in the world.

It is believed that the Catalburun developed this particular nose due to intensive inbreeding in the Mersin region of Turkey. Despite its unusual appearance, it has been valued as a hunting dog in its native region for centuries. Thanks to its distinctive nose, the Catalburun has an exceptionally good sense of smell, which makes it an excellent tracking dog, especially when hunting wild animals.

In addition to its double-barreled nose, the Catalburun is medium-sized with a muscular build and a short, smooth coat that can come in a variety of colors. Despite his fearless nature when hunting, he is a loving and loyal companion at home. His intelligence and willingness to learn make him an excellent training partner.

The Catalburun population is small, mainly concentrated in Turkey, and efforts are underway to save the breed from extinction. Its rare genetic makeup makes it an interesting subject of study for geneticists and biologists.

Aksaray Malaklısı: The Turkish Mastiff

The Aksaray Malaklısı, often referred to as the Turkish Mastiff, is an impressive dog breed that has its roots in the Aksaray region of Turkey. It is one of the largest dog breeds in the world and is prized for its strength, loyalty and impressive appearance.

The Aksaray Malaklısı has a long history in Turkey, where it was traditionally used as a guard and herding dog. Its size and strength made it an ideal protector against predators and intruders.

The Turkish Mastiff is a real giant among dogs. He has a massive head, a muscular body and a powerful stature. His short, dense coat can come in a range of colors, with Brindle and Fawn being the most common. One of its most striking features is its loose, wrinkled skin, which is often compared to that of a Mastiff or Neapolitan Mastiff.

Despite his impressive size and strength, the Aksaray Malaklısı is known for his calm and even temperament. He is extremely loyal to his owner and can be very protective of his family. Still, with proper socialization and training, he can be a gentle giant that gets along well with children and other pets.
